The MQ-25 Stingray, a carrier-based unmanned aircraft, is set to enhance the capabilities of US Navy aircraft carriers by providing robust aerial refueling. This innovation marks the first instance of an un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) being used for such a purpose. "We also have built into the aeroplane contingency management," said Jim Young, Executive Program Director at Boeing.

The primary mission of the MQ-25 is to extend the strike range of carrier air wings by relieving combat aircraft from refueling duties. It will play a key role in developing manned-unmanned teaming concepts and improving carrier strike group capabilities. The drone is fully autonomous and executes missions based on preloaded plans.

Boeing demonstrated its technology's maturity in May 2024 with simulations allowing remote command of the MQ-25 for refueling operations. The company has been contracted by the US Navy to develop this UAV, aiming to purchase over 70 units after initial production.

Challenges remain as a November 2023 audit reported insufficient testing and operational requirement fulfillment risks. "The audit underscores the risks associated with premature decision-making," noted Robert P. Storch, Inspector General. Consequently, deployment has been delayed until 2026.

Several companies are collaborating on this project, including BAE Systems and Collins Aerospace. The latter developed a navigation system ensuring precise landing guidance on carriers.

With safety concerns addressed through comprehensive testing and advanced technologies incorporated into its design, the MQ-25 aims to revolutionize aerial refueling processes across military operations.
